Abstract Single crystals of the compound (NH4)3[UO2(CH3COO)3]2[UO2(CH3COO)(NCS)2(H2O)] (I) are synthesized, and their structure is investigated using X-ray diffraction. Compound I crystallizes in the monoclinic system with the unit cell parameters a = 18.3414(6) Å, b = 16.3858(7) Å, c = 12.4183(5) Å, β = 92.992(1)°, space group C2/c, Z = 4, V = 3727.1(3) Å3, and R = 0.0253. The uranium-containing structural units of crystals I are mononuclear complexes of two types with an island structure, i.e., the [UO2(CH3COO)3]− anionic complexes belonging to the crystal-chemical group (AB 013 = UO 2+2 , B 01 = CH3COO−) of the uranyl complexes and the [UO2(CH3COO)(NCS)2(H2O)]− anionic complexes belonging to the crystal-chemical group AB 01M 13 (A = UO 2+2 , B 01 = CH3COO−, M 1 = NCS− or H2O).
